As an Analytical Lead focused on Google’s advertising clients in the Food CPG and Restaurants industries, you will use data and analytics transform the businesses of some of the largest companies in the world. You are a creative problem solver and rely on your deep understanding of client objectives, personal comfort with data, and strong entrepreneurial spirit to take ownership of solving some of the most cutting edge challenges facing consumer goods companies today, such as: measurement attribution across offline and online platforms, deep consumer insights, and identifying quantifiable strategies to drive sales using digital media. Once you have solved these challenges, you are just as passionate about seeing your solutions come to life and consistently act as a change agent within client’s organization, using clear and compelling data points to articulate your recommendations to stakeholders at all levels in the organization.

Responsibilities
Develop relationships with marketing analytics counterparts and earn their trust to challenge status quo together by telling stories with data, both visually and verbally
Advise clients on marketing measurement, including attribution, lifetime value, customer segmentation, behavior insights, data integration, and measurement
Analyze internal and external data and use predictive and statistical modeling techniques to uncover opportunities, develop solutions to customer marketing challenges, and measure success of advertising campaigns
Collaborate across teams to activate full measurement and attribution product capabilities for customers, and develop scalable solutions to industry challenges
Act as an industry advocate and analyst to surface key industry trends. Advise clients on marketing/advertising opportunities associated with trends and potential business impact
